Accounting is of the hottest associate degree programs in the United States, coming in as the #35 most popular major in the country. This makes choosing the right school a hard decision.

In 2024, College Factual analyzed 5 schools in order to identify the top ones for its Best Accounting Associate Degree Schools in Pennsylvania ranking. When you put them all together, these colleges and universities awarded 44 associate degrees in accounting during the 2020-2021 academic year.
